Imola - Circuit Enzo e Dino Ferrari

Autodromo Internazionale Enzo e Dino Ferrari

The circuit is named after Ferrari’s late founder Enzo and his son Dino who had died in the 1950s. Before Enzo Ferrari's death in 1988 it was called Autodromo Dino Ferrari. The circuit is situated very close to the city centre; it surrounds the Acque Minerali public park. In the park you can visit the monument in memory of Ayrton Senna and just by walking around you can see quite a lot of the circuit and follow stretches of the race track.

Time Zone : (GMT +1:00 hour) Brussels, Copenhagen, Madrid, Paris

Circuit Length : 3.065 miles / 4.933 km

Turns : 17

Lap Record : 1m 20.411s Michael Schumacher, Ferrari F1, 2004
